Surrey Police Arrest Shooting Suspect Near Gateway SkyTrain Station

Surrey (Rajeev Sharma): According to information released by Surrey Police Services, one man has been taken into custody following a mid-afternoon shooting incident in Surrey’s Whalley neighbourhood on Monday, which prompted a swift and coordinated police response. At approximately 3:13 p.m., Surrey Police Service (SPS) officers in the vicinity reported that a man had opened fire near Gateway SkyTrain Station at University Drive and 108 Avenue. Fortunately, no officers or members of the public were injured in the incident. Shooting at South Asian Radio Station in Surrey Sparks Fear; Linked to Extortion Probe

Rajeev Sharma :- In a shocking incident early Tuesday morning, gunfire was reported at a South Asian radio station in Surrey, British Columbia, spreading panic across the local community. Authorities believe the attack may be connected to a wave of extortion threats targeting South Asian business owners across Canada. The shooting took place at Swift 1200 AM, a radio station located on 76 Avenue in Surrey, formerly known as Spice Radio. Surrey Shooting Linked to Ongoing Extortion Investigation Raises Community Concerns

Surrey (Rajeev Sharma): Police is investigating an early morning shooting in Surrey, which they believe is connected to an ongoing extortion case, thereby fueling growing concerns about public safety in the region. Police say the shooting happened around 3:50 a.m., when officers responded to reports in the 14300 block of 28 Avenue, in a tree-lined neighbourhood of multimillion-dollar homes on large lots. Officers responded promptly after receiving reports of gunfire. Although no injuries were confirmed, investigators have stated that the case is directly linked to an active extortion investigation. ‘Republic of Khalistan’ Embassy Set Up in Canada Amid Rising Tensions Over Extremism

Surrey (Rajeev Sharma) — In a provocative move likely to escalate diplomatic tensions, a self-styled ‘Embassy of the Republic of Khalistan’ has been set up on the premises of the Guru Nanak Sikh Gurdwara in Surrey, British Columbia the same site once led by slain Khalistan supporter Hardeep Singh Nijjar.The act, orchestrated by the banned separatist group Sikhs for Justice (SFJ), comes just as India and Canada are attempting to revive diplomatic ties following the fallout from Nijjar’s assassination in 2023. Surrey Declares July 23 as ‘Guru Nanak Jahaz Remembrance Day’ to Honour Komagata Maru Passengers

Surrey, British Columbia (Richa Walia): In a significant gesture of remembrance and reflection, the Surrey City Council has officially declared July 23 as ‘Guru Nanak Jahaz Remembrance Day’, commemorating the 352 Indian passengers aboard the Japanese steamship Komagata Maru who were denied entry into Canada in 1914. The declaration pays tribute to the passengers’ courage and resilience in the face of discriminatory immigration laws of the era. The ship, originally named Komagata Maru, was rechristened Guru Nanak Jahaz by its organizer Baba Gurdit Singh before departing on its historic journey.
